Upper Respiratory Infection


The text outlines upper respiratory infections (URIs), which encompass conditions affecting the nose, sinuses, and throat. URIs are primarily spread through coughs, sneezes, or direct contact, with the common cold being the most prevalent form. While antibiotics are ineffective against viral URIs, home care measures such as fluid intake and over-the-counter medication can help alleviate symptoms. Typically, URI symptoms improve within 4 to 10 days.
